I had to reformat my computer this weekend and had to reinstall iTunes and Outlook. I resynced my phone to Outlook and put my calendar and contact info back on Outlook. It worked fine (unlike when I first got the phone) but there is one catch. On my phone there are now two calendars. "Outlook calendar" and "Calendar". I think what happened is the data from my iPhone created a new calendar in Outlook. I tried to delete the empty calendar from Outlook but it wouldn't let me (delete calendar option was whited out). So now I have two calendars on my iPhone which isnt that big a deal except the calendar with data is RED! I like the idea of color coding my calendars but it is not a deal breaker. After the Mobile Me debacle I had I was content just to use the blueish grey default that was on the phone. Is there a way to merge the calendar in outlook with data with the default calendar (no data) in outlook so I can have one calendar on the iPhone? If not, is there a way to change the calendar color to a different one that's not RED? It looks like every appointment I have is an emergency or something haha!
I'm using:
Outlook 2007
The newest vers. of iTunes
